The Key to Success: Mastering E2 Visa Requirements

Before embarking on the E2 visa application, it is vital to be well-versed in the basic requirements. These are the pillars upon which a successful application is established. The essential e2 visa requirements are not merely suggestions but strict criteria that must be satisfied. To begin with, the investor must be a national of a country with which the United States maintains a treaty of commerce and navigation. Additionally, the investment must be significant, meaning it is adequate to ensure the successful operation of the enterprise. Moreover, the investment must be in a legitimate, operational, and ongoing commercial enterprise. Non-active investments, such as raw land or share holdings, do not qualify. Following that, the investor must be in a position to develop and direct the enterprise, typically demonstrated by possessing at least 50% ownership or holding operational control through a managerial position. In conclusion, the investor must demonstrate readiness to exit the United States when their E2 status expires.

The Exclusive Club: A Guide to E2 Treaty Countries and Eligibility

The E2 visa system functions as a select group, and the price of admission is citizenship in one of the designated treaty countries E2. These states have created and maintain a special arrangement of commerce and navigation with the United States. This treaty serves as the legal foundation of the E2 visa, establishing a bilateral agreement that promotes foreign investment. The list of treaty countries is limited and can change over time, so it is vital to confirm your country's current status. If your country of origin is not listed, you cannot directly qualify to apply. This condition is absolute and acts as the primary screening for the entire E2 visa process. For those not from a treaty country, alternative paths exist, including acquiring citizenship in a treaty country like Grenada, which can subsequently allow E2 visa eligibility.

Creating Your Business Legacy: Investment Approaches and Opportunities

The E2 visa provides a fertile ground for establishing your business venture in the United States. The program provides considerable flexibility regarding the types of businesses you can invest in. You can launch a new business from scratch, allowing full creative authority and the opportunity to create your vision from the ground up. Otherwise, you can buy an existing business, which can provide an established customer base, current cash flow, and a more rapid path to profitability. An additional choice is to purchase a franchise, which provides the value of a proven business model, brand recognition, and continuous support from the franchisor. The crucial element is to select a business that you are devoted to and that has solid potential for success in the U.S. market. Your investment strategy should be tailored to your personal goals, risk tolerance, and business expertise.

Family First: Your Guide to E2 Immigration with Loved Ones

The E2 visa isn't solely about business; it's about establishing a future. One of the main advantages of the program is the ability to have your family accompany you on your American journey. Your wife or husband and unmarried children under twenty-one can obtain E2 dependent visas. This enables your family to remain united and embrace life in the U.S. as a family. Moreover, your spouse may obtain an Employment Authorization Document (EAD), which gives them the opportunity to work for any employer in the United States. This can be a considerable financial and personal benefit for your family. Your children may also enroll in U.S. schools, giving them access to a premium education. What investment amount is required for an E2 visa?

The E2 visa doesn't have a minimum dollar amount needed for an E2 visa investment. The regulations indicate that the investment must be "substantial." A substantial investment is considered an amount that is sufficient to guarantee the successful operation of the enterprise. This is evaluated using a proportionality test, which compares the capital invested versus the total cost of creating a new enterprise or acquiring an existing operation. While there is no magic number, investments are usually expected to be upwards of $100,000 to be deemed sufficient, though this may differ considerably based on the business type and sector.

Is buying a house permitted for my E2 visa investment?

The answer is no, a passive investment including buying a personal residence or vacant property cannot qualify for an E2 visa. The investment must be in a bona fide, operating business that is conducting profitable operations. Although a business in real estate, including a company managing properties or a property development company, might be eligible, just purchasing a home to live in or as a passive rental property doesn't fulfill the "operational and active" qualification of the E2 visa regulations.

How long does it take to get an E2 visa?

Processing times for E2 visas can differ considerably according to the U.S. embassy or consulate where you apply. The E2 visa typically offers quicker processing compared to many other U.S. visa categories. In many cases, an E2 visa may be completed in a matter of weeks or a few months from the time your paperwork is filed. There are no annual quotas or lotteries for the E2 visa, which contributes to its comparatively quick processing time. Does the E2 visa provide a path to a copyright?

The E2 non-immigrant visa does not have a straightforward route to a copyright. You must always maintain an intent to depart the U.S. when your E2 status ends. Nevertheless, the E2 visa can serve as a solid foundation to explore other routes to permanent residency. For instance, if your business grows significantly, you could potentially qualify for an EB-5 immigrant investor visa by securing a additional qualified investment and creating the required number of jobs. Otherwise, you could qualify for an employment-based copyright, like the EB-1C for multinational executives or managers.
